Solar panels

Installing solar panels lets you use free, renewable, clean electricity to power your appliances. You can sell extra electricity to the grid or store it for later use. Your solar panels should last 25 years or more. But if you have a solar inverter, you need to replace this after around 12 years.

Outgoing Octopus

15p per kWh for every unit you export. Best for simplicity: get paid a flat rate when you generate more energy than you use. Currently paying a flat rate of 15p per kWh. Tip: For homes without a battery, your solar will prioritise your home demand and any extra will go to the grid. For homes with a battery, excess will go to your battery, once the battery is full, excess will be exported to

Smart Export Guarantee: Best SEG Tariffs in 2024

How much can I sell my electricity for? The amount you''ll be paid for selling solar power back to the National Grid through the Smart Export Guarantee will vary depending on the tariff you choose. It could be between 1p/kWh to 24p/kWh – the best rate available at the time of writing. Which is through the Octopus Flux tariff.

Solar Panels

An average installation will need around 20m2 of roof surface area. If you don''t have a roof that''s large or strong enough to accommodate the number of solar panels you need, solar power might not be feasible for your home. Sun direction and shade are other important factors. South-facing roofs will generate the most electricity.

Can you sell solar power in the UK?

This method of selling solar power was introduced by the UK Government in 2010 to promote the uptake of renewable energy. Homeowners and business owners who installed renewable technology could get paid for all the energy generated if they were registered with a provider under the scheme, whether used by them or not.
